US trial opens over alleged Chinese 'secret police station' in New York

A trial has begun in New York against Lu Jianwang, a US citizen of Chinese descent, accused of operating an unauthorized Chinese police station in Manhattan. Prosecutors allege the station was used to monitor and harass overseas Chinese citizens on behalf of China's Ministry of Public Security. Lu's defense claims the location was merely a community center, and he has pleaded not guilty to charges including acting as an unauthorized agent of China and obstruction of justice. AI
